Summiting Katahdin A Maine Hiking Guide

Embark on a treacherous adventure to the summit of Mount Katahdin, Maine's loftiest peak. This rugged mountain requires both physical and mental fortitude.

Planning your ascent is crucial. Prepare yourself with the varying trails, from the popular Knife Edge Trail to the more isolated routes. Carry appropriate equipment, including layers for fluctuating weather conditions and reliable footwear suitable for deceptive terrain.

Upon your climb, respect the vulnerable environment. Stay to marked trails, dispose of all trash, and reduce your impact on this invaluable wilderness.

Climbing Katahdin is a transformative experience, but it demands careful planning and consideration for the mountain's grandeur.
